Overview

Laboratory microfluidic pumps are specialized devices designed to handle minute fluid volumes with high precision. They are widely used in research and industrial settings where accurate fluid control is critical. These pumps are integral to microfluidic systems, enabling applications such as drug delivery, lab-on-a-chip technologies, and biochemical assays. Microfluidic pumps operate by creating precise pressure differentials or mechanical displacements to move fluids through microscale channels. Their compact design and programmable features make them suitable for automated and high-throughput processes. The ability to handle fluids at microliter or nanoliter scales sets them apart from conventional pumps.

Structure and Working Principle

A typical laboratory microfluidic pump consists of a fluidic pathway, a driving mechanism, and a control system. The fluidic pathway is often made of materials like PTFE or glass to ensure chemical inertness and minimize adsorption. The driving mechanism can be based on syringe pumps, peristaltic action, or piezoelectric actuators, depending on the required precision and flow rate. The working principle involves generating controlled pressure or displacement to move fluids through microchannels. For example, syringe pumps use a motorized plunger to push fluid from a syringe, while peristaltic pumps rely on rotating rollers to compress tubing. Piezoelectric pumps utilize the deformation of piezoelectric materials to create precise fluid movements.

Key Features

Laboratory microfluidic pumps are characterized by their high precision, with flow rates often adjustable down to nanoliter per minute levels. Many models offer programmable control, allowing users to set complex flow profiles for specific applications. This programmability is particularly useful in experiments requiring gradient flows or pulsatile delivery. Another key feature is material compatibility, as these pumps must handle a wide range of fluids, including aggressive solvents and biological samples. Manufacturers often provide options for different wetted materials to suit various applications. Additionally, modern microfluidic pumps may include connectivity features like USB or wireless interfaces for integration with laboratory automation systems.

Application Areas

Microfluidic pumps are extensively used in pharmaceutical research for drug discovery and development. They enable precise dosing in high-throughput screening and pharmacokinetic studies. In clinical diagnostics, these pumps are employed in portable devices for point-of-care testing, where small sample volumes are critical. In biotechnology, microfluidic pumps facilitate cell culture and tissue engineering by providing controlled nutrient delivery. They are also essential in chemical synthesis, particularly in flow chemistry applications where reaction conditions must be tightly controlled. Environmental monitoring is another growing application area, with pumps used in portable analyzers for field measurements.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ance of laboratory microfluidic pumps is essential for consistent performance. This includes cleaning fluid pathways to prevent clogging and checking for wear in moving parts. For syringe pumps, plunger seals should be inspected periodically, while peristaltic pumps require tube replacement at recommended intervals. Precautions include ensuring proper priming to avoid air bubbles, which can affect flow accuracy. Chemical compatibility should be verified before using new fluids, as incompatible materials may degrade or react. When not in use, pumps should be stored with fluid pathways cleaned and dried to prevent contamination or crystallization.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ring laboratory microfluidic pumps in bulk, consider the specific requirements of your applications. Flow rate range is a primary consideration - ensure the pump can handle both the minimum and maximum volumes needed. Material compatibility is equally important, especially if working with corrosive or viscous fluids. Evaluate the control options - some applications may require standalone operation while others need integration with laboratory information systems. For high-volume purchases, discuss customization options with manufacturers to optimize pumps for your workflows. Consider after-sales support and availability of spare parts, as downtime can be costly in research settings.
